Each year, thousands of Vietnamese students pursue higher education in the United States. As they approach graduation, families begin asking broader questions — about employment pathways, long-term residency, and investment opportunities.
In most cases, these conversations begin with education advisors — long before specific programs ever appear. For U.S. organizations, this makes Vietnam's education sector one of the most important long-term channels in the market.
Why This Market Is Difficult to Navigate
Vietnam's advisory ecosystem is highly fragmented.
Hundreds of independent education agencies operate across Vietnam's cities and regions.
At the same time, immigration pathways such as EB-5, EB-3, and employment-based visas require careful explanation and time for advisors to understand.
For organizations operating from the United States, maintaining consistent engagement with this market can be difficult.
Without trusted relationships and ongoing dialogue, meaningful participation rarely develops.
One-Off Events Are Not Enough
Most market entry attempts in Vietnam follow the same pattern — and produce the same results.
Occasional Visits
Many organizations attempt to engage the market through conferences, seminars, or short trips. These activities may generate awareness, but rarely create lasting understanding.
Advisors Need Time
Advisors need time to learn about a program, observe how it is discussed within the professional community, and develop confidence before introducing it to clients.
A Single Event Is Rarely Enough
Without sustained presence, even strong programs struggle to become part of the conversations advisors have with their clients.
